ارائه یک گزارش سئوی فنی جنگو به مشتری، لحظه حساسی است که میتواند مسیر همکاری شما را تعیین کند. این گزارش صرفاً لیستی از خطاها و مشکلات فنی نیست؛ بلکه یک سند استراتژik است که تخصص شما را به نمایش میگذارد، اعتماد ایجاد میکند و مهمتر از همه، مشکلات فنی پیچیده را به یک نقشه راه قابل فهم و تجاری تبدیل میکند. مشتری شما نیازی به دانستن جزئیات عملکرد select_related در جنگو ندارد، اما باید بداند چرا سرعت پایین دیتابیس باعث کاهش نرخ تبدیل و از دست رفتن درآمد میشود.
این راهنما به شما نشان میدهد چگونه یافتههای یک ممیزی فنی عمیق را به یک گزارش سئو شفاف، کاربردی و متقاعدکننده تبدیل کنید. ما بر روی چگونگی ارتباط با مسائل فنی (communicating technical issues) با ذینفعان غیرفنی، اولویتبندی مشکلات بر اساس تأثیر تجاری، و ارائه توصیههای عملی (actionable recommendations) تمرکز خواهیم کرد. هدف نهایی، تبدیل یک سند ترسناک فنی به ابزاری برای رشد کسبوکار مشتری است.
چرا گزارش سئوی فنی برای سایتهای جنگو متفاوت است؟
فهرست مقاله
جنگو یک فریمورک قدرتمند و انعطافپذیر است، اما ویژگیهای خاص آن نیازمند نگاهی تخصصی در ممیزی فنی است. یک گزارش عمومی و غیرتخصصی نمیتواند ریشه مشکلات را به درستی شناسایی کند.
یک گزارش سئوی فنی جنگو مؤثر باید به این موارد توجه ویژه داشته باشد:
- سیستم URL Routing: بررسی فایل
urls.pyبرای اطمینان از ساختار تمیز، منطقی و بهینه URLها. - فریمورک Sitemaps: تحلیل سایتمپهای تولید شده توسط
django.contrib.sitemapsبرای اطمینان از پوشش کامل صفحات مهم و بهروز بودن آنها. - مدیریت فایلهای استاتیک: نحوه مدیریت CSS، JS و تصاویر با
whitenoiseیا سرویسهای CDN و تأثیر آن بر سرعت سایت. - عملکرد دیتابیس: شناسایی کوئریهای کند که میتوانند با
select_relatedوprefetch_relatedبهینه شوند و مستقیماً بر روی Core Web Vitals تأثیر میگذارند. - رندرینگ سمت سرور (SSR) یا سمت کلاینت (CSR): اگر سایت از فریمورکهای جاوا اسکریپت در کنار Django REST Framework استفاده میکند، تحلیل نحوه رندر شدن محتوا برای گوگلبات حیاتی است.
درک این تفاوتها به شما اجازه میدهد تا توصیههای دقیقتری ارائه دهید که تیم توسعه مشتری بتواند به راحتی آنها را پیادهسازی کند.
فلسفه یک گزارش سئو فنی عالی: فراتر از لیست خطاها
قبل از اینکه وارد ساختار گزارش شویم، باید چهار اصل کلیدی را در ذهن داشته باشیم. این اصول، گزارش شما را از یک سند فنی صرف به یک دارایی استراتژیک برای مشتری تبدیل میکنند.
- وضوح بر پیچیدگی اولویت دارد: از زبان ساده و قابل فهم استفاده کنید. به جای گفتن “LCP بالای ۲.۵ ثانیه است”، بگویید: “بارگذاری محتوای اصلی صفحه بیش از حد طول میکشد که این امر باعث میشود کاربران سایت را ترک کنند.”
- اولویتبندی هوشمندانه: همه مشکلات اهمیت یکسانی ندارند. مشکلات را بر اساس دو معیار کلیدی دستهبندی کنید: تأثیر بر سئو و کسبوکار و میزان تلاش مورد نیاز برای رفع آن.
- تمرکز بر راهحلهای عملی: فقط مشکل را اعلام نکنید. برای هر مشکل، یک راهحل مشخص، عملی و در صورت امکان، یک قطعه کد نمونه یا راهنمای پیادهسازی ارائه دهید.
- تجسم دادهها: از نمودارها و جداول برای نمایش دادهها استفاده کنید. یک نمودار که افت ترافیک را پس از یک مشکل فنی نشان میدهد، هزاران بار گویاتر از یک پاراگراف متن است.
ساختار یک گزارش سئوی فنی جنگو: یک الگوی موفق
یک نمونه گزارش سئو (SEO report template) حرفهای باید ساختاری منطقی داشته باشد که خواننده را قدم به قدم از کلیات به جزئیات هدایت کند.
بخش اول: خلاصه مدیریتی (Executive Summary)
این بخش مهمترین قسمت گزارش شماست و باید در همان صفحه اول قرار گیرد. مخاطب آن مدیران و تصمیمگیرندگانی هستند که زمان کمی دارند و به دنبال نتایج کلیدی هستند.
این خلاصه باید شامل موارد زیر باشد:
- وضعیت کلی سلامت سایت: یک امتیاز کلی یا یک توصیف کوتاه (مثلاً: خوب، نیاز به بهبود، بحرانی).
- مهمترین یافتهها: ۳ تا ۵ مشکل اصلی که بیشترین تأثیر منفی را بر کسبوکار دارند (مثلاً: “صفحات اصلی محصولات به دلیل یک خطای پیکربندی در
robots.txtتوسط گوگل ایندکس نمیشوند”). - تأثیر تجاری مشکلات: مشکلات را به معیارهای تجاری مانند از دست دادن ترافیک ارگانیک، کاهش رتبه کلمات کلیدی کلیدی یا افت نرخ تبدیل مرتبط کنید.
- خلاصه توصیهها: یک نقشه راه سطح بالا برای اقدامات بعدی.
بخش دوم: اولویتبندی مشکلات بر اساس تأثیر
در این بخش، سیستم اولویتبندی اصلاحات (prioritizing fixes) خود را معرفی میکنید. این کار به مشتری کمک میکند تا منابع خود را به طور مؤثر تخصیص دهد. یک ماتریس ساده “تأثیر در برابر تلاش” بسیار کارآمد است.
مشکلات را به سه دسته اصلی تقسیم کنید:
- بحرانی (Critical): مشکلاتی که به شدت به توانایی سایت برای رتبهبندی آسیب میزنند و باید فوراً رفع شوند. (مثال: کل سایت
noindexشده است). - اولویت بالا (High Priority): مسائلی که تأثیر قابل توجهی بر عملکرد سئو دارند. (مثال: سرعت پایین سایت و مردود شدن در Core Web Vitals).
- اولویت متوسط (Medium Priority): بهبودهایی که میتوانند به تدریج انجام شوند اما در بلندمدت نتایج مثبتی به همراه دارند. (مثال: پیادهسازی اسکیمای پیشرفته برای محصولات).
بخش سوم: تحلیل عمیق یافتههای فنی
اینجا قلب گزارش شماست. هر یافته باید در یک بخش جداگانه با توضیحات کامل ارائه شود. برای هر مشکل، این سه بخش را در نظر بگیرید: “مشکل چیست؟”، “چرا اهمیت دارد؟” و “کجا یافت شد؟” (همراه با URLهای نمونه).
موضوعات کلیدی که باید در این بخش از گزارش سئوی فنی جنگو پوشش داده شوند:
ایندکس و خزش (Indexability & Crawlability)
- فایل
robots.txt: آیا مسیرهای مهمی مانند/static/یا فایلهای CSS/JS به اشتباه مسدود شدهاند؟ - تگهای متا ربات: آیا تگ
noindexیاnofollowبه اشتباه در صفحات مهم استفاده شده است؟ - سایتمپ XML: آیا سایتمپ تولید شده با فریمورک جنگو کامل است؟ آیا صفحات جدید به آن اضافه میشوند؟ آیا خطای 404 یا ریدایرکت در آن وجود دارد؟
- کدهای وضعیت HTTP: شناسایی خطاهای 4xx (صفحات حذف شده) و 5xx (خطاهای سرور). ارائه لیستی از URLها برای ایجاد ریدایرکتهای 301.
ساختار سایت و URLها
- ساختار URL: آیا URLها کوتاه، توصیفی و سازگار با ساختار
urls.pyجنگو هستند؟ از پارامترهای غیرضروری پرهیز شده است؟ - لینکدهی داخلی: آیا صفحات مهم به خوبی از طریق منوها و محتوای متنی لینکدهی شدهاند؟ آیا از تگ
{% url %}جنگو برای تولید URLهای پایدار استفاده میشود؟ - صفحات تکراری (Duplicate Content): شناسایی محتوای تکراری ناشی از پارامترهای URL، نسخههای
wwwوnon-wwwیاHTTPوHTTPS.
سرعت و عملکرد (Core Web Vitals)
- LCP (Largest Contentful Paint): آیا بزرگترین عنصر بصری صفحه به سرعت بارگذاری میشود؟ این مشکل در جنگو میتواند ناشی از کوئریهای دیتابیس کند یا تصاویر بهینهنشده باشد.
- INP (Interaction to Next Paint): این معیار جدید که جایگزین FID شده، پاسخگویی صفحه به تعاملات کاربر را میسنجد. جاوا اسکریپتهای سنگین یا پردازشهای طولانی در بکاند جنگو میتوانند باعث افزایش آن شوند.
- CLS (Cumulative Layout Shift): آیا عناصر صفحه در حین بارگذاری جابجا میشوند؟ این مشکل اغلب به دلیل عدم تعیین ابعاد تصاویر یا بارگذاری دینامیک محتوا بدون فضای رزرو شده رخ میدهد.
رندرینگ و جاوا اسکریپت
این بخش برای سایتهای جنگو که از فریمورکهای مدرن جاوا اسکریپت استفاده میکنند، حیاتی است. با استفاده از ابزار URL Inspection در سرچ کنسول، بررسی کنید که آیا گوگل نسخه رندر شده صفحه را به درستی میبیند یا خیر. اگر محتوا توسط جاوا اسکریپت بارگذاری میشود، ارائه گزارش به مشتری باید شامل توصیههایی برای پیادهسازی Server-Side Rendering (SSR) یا Dynamic Rendering باشد.
دادههای ساختاریافته (Structured Data)
- اعتبارسنجی اسکیما: آیا اسکیمای موجود (مانند
Product,Article,FAQ) معتبر است؟ - فرصتهای جدید: چه نوع اسکیمای دیگری میتوان برای بهبود نمایش سایت در نتایج جستجو (Rich Results) پیادهسازی کرد؟ برای مثال، اضافه کردن اسکیمای
Reviewبه صفحات محصول.
بخش چهارم: توصیههای عملی و نقشه راه
این بخش، گزارش شما را از یک تحلیل صرف به یک برنامه اقدام تبدیل میکند. برای هر مشکلی که در بخش قبل شناسایی کردید، یک “کارت اقدام” ایجاد کنید.
هر کارت باید شامل موارد زیر باشد:
- عنوان مشکل: یک توضیح کوتاه و واضح.
- اولویت: (بحرانی، بالا، متوسط).
- تیم مسئول: (توسعه، محتوا، سئو).
- شرح وظیفه: دستورالعملهای گام به گام برای رفع مشکل.
- نکات فنی برای توسعهدهندگان: در صورت نیاز، قطعه کد، لینک به مستندات جنگو یا توضیحات فنی دقیقتری ارائه دهید. برای مثال، برای رفع مشکل N+1 queries، میتوانید به
select_relatedاشاره کنید.
بخش پنجم: ابزارها و مراحل بعدی
در انتهای گزارش، لیستی از ابزارهایی که برای ممیزی استفاده کردهاید (مانند Screaming Frog، Ahrefs، Google Search Console) را ذکر کنید. این کار به گزارش شما اعتبار میبخشد.
همچنین، یک بخش کوتاه در مورد “مراحل بعدی” قرار دهید. پیشنهاد یک جلسه برای بررسی گزارش با تیم مشتری و پاسخ به سوالات آنها، گام نهایی برای تبدیل این گزارش به یک همکاری موفق است.
جمعبندی: گزارش سئو به عنوان ابزار ارتباطی
تهیه یک گزارش سئوی فنی جنگو تنها به معنای اجرای یک نرمافزار و خروجی گرفتن از آن نیست. این فرآیند یک ترکیب از هنر و علم است: علم تحلیل دادههای فنی و هنر ترجمه آن به زبان کسبوکار. گزارش شما باید داستانی را روایت کند که در آن، مشکلات فنی موانعی بر سر راه رشد هستند و توصیههای شما، راهحلهایی برای برداشتن این موانع. با تمرکز بر شفافیت، اولویتبندی هوشمندانه و ارائه راهحلهای عملی، شما نه تنها یک گزارش، بلکه یک نقشه راه برای موفقیت مشتری خود ارائه میدهید و جایگاه خود را به عنوان یک مشاور استراتژیک و قابل اعتماد تثبیت میکنید.
سوالات متداول (FAQ)
هر چند وقت یکبار باید ممیزی و گزارش سئوی فنی تهیه شود؟
برای سایتهای بزرگ و پویا، توصیه میشود هر سه تا شش ماه یکبار یک ممیزی کامل انجام شود. برای سایتهای کوچکتر، یک ممیزی سالانه کافی است. با این حال، پس از هر تغییر بزرگ در ساختار سایت یا بهروزرسانیهای هستهای گوگل، یک بررسی مجدد ضروری است.
اگر تیم توسعه مشتری با توصیههای فنی ما مخالفت کند، چه باید کرد؟
این یک چالش رایج است. بهترین رویکرد، ارائه دادهها و مستندات قوی برای پشتیبانی از توصیههایتان است. به جای بحث بر سر “روش پیادهسازی”، بر روی “تأثیر تجاری” تمرکز کنید. نشان دهید که چگونه یک تغییر فنی خاص میتواند منجر به افزایش ترافیک یا بهبود رتبه شود. یک جلسه مشترک بین تیم سئو و توسعه برای یافتن بهترین راهحل فنی نیز بسیار مؤثر است.
چگونه تأثیر بهروزرسانیهای جدید گوگل مانند AI Overviews را در گزارش فنی لحاظ کنیم؟
در گزارش خود، بخشی را به “آمادگی برای آینده جستجو” اختصاص دهید. توضیح دهید که چگونه داشتن یک سایت فنی بینقص، دادههای ساختاریافته غنی و محتوای باکیفیت، شانس سایت را برای نمایش در ویژگیهای جدید مانند AI Overviews افزایش میدهد. برای مثال، پیادهسازی دقیق اسکیمای FAQ و HowTo میتواند مستقیماً به این بخشها خوراک دهد.
آیا این ساختار گزارش برای یک فروشگاه اینترنتی بزرگ جنگو با یک وبلاگ کوچک تفاوتی دارد؟
ساختار اصلی یکسان است، اما عمق و تمرکز هر بخش متفاوت خواهد بود. برای یک فروشگاه اینترنتی، تمرکز بیشتری بر روی سئوی صفحات دستهبندی و محصول، مدیریت فیلترها (Faceted Navigation)، سرعت بارگذاری تصاویر و اسکیمای Product خواهد بود. برای یک وبلاگ، تمرکز بر روی ساختار محتوا، لینکدهی داخلی، اسکیمای Article و Core Web Vitals اهمیت بیشتری دارد.


